We are recruiting for a Client Onboarding Administrator on behalf of our client, an industry-leading organisation. The role is focused on supporting the onboarding and migration of new customers onto the company's service platform. The successful candidate will be responsible for managing administrative tasks, maintaining records, generating compliance and sales reports, and providing ongoing support to the Sales and Relationship teams.

Key Responsibilities
- Support the full process of onboarding and migrating new clients onto the company's system.
- Manage the Projects & team inboxes, ensuring timely responses.
- Create and manage sales and compliance reports using Excel on a daily, weekly, and monthly basis.
- Maintain and update the central database of client accounts.
- Assist with compliance tasks, including processing applications through regulatory systems.
- Draft and send agreements and amendments to clients for service launches and contract changes.
- Provide data analysis to identify trends and opportunities within key client groups.
- Support price changes and renewal adjustments.
- Monitor and coordinate ongoing onboarding projects, ensuring smooth transitions.
- Provide general administrative support to the client relationship management team and assist with ad hoc reporting.
